Output ffb689c8f50eb2a7ac7633a41ac2c068affa0e24d9c2ac1b821a71f17919e52a:0

value
1556208
script pubkey
OP_0 OP_PUSHBYTES_20 379e5c193cb7876ef205353e0b8fe8e949c2aeb8
address
bc1qx709cxfuk7rkaus9x5lqhrlga9yu9t4c6x5gs8
transaction
ffb689c8f50eb2a7ac7633a41ac2c068affa0e24d9c2ac1b821a71f17919e52a
confirmations
133078
spent
true